1. A Window into Local History and Culture

One of the crucial profound reasons to visit a museum while touring is to deepen your understanding of the history and culture of the place you are exploring. Museums serve as custodians of a area’s previous, preserving artifacts, art, and narratives that may in any other case be lost. By walking through a local museum, you step right into a world of historical context that enriches your experience in that destination. For example, a visit to the Museum of Anthropology in Mexico City can offer insights into the rich legacy of the Aztec and Mayan civilizations, providing a deeper appreciation for the ancient ruins you might later visit.

Similarly, art museums tell the story of a region’s aesthetic evolution, its societal shifts, and even its political climate through works created over centuries. The Louvre in Paris, for instance, doesn’t just house famous paintings—it tells the story of France’s cultural and artistic movements, adding layers of which means to each piece.
